Greenpeace says photos show Iceland has resumed whale hunts

E-mail Print PDF

whale huntingPhotographs show Iceland has broken a two-year ban on whale hunting, the environmental group Greenpeace charged Wednesday.

"We've just received anonymous photographs showing Iceland has broken the moratorium on commercial whaling, again," Greenpeace said in a Twitter message. The group urged people to share the images "to help expose Iceland's bloody secret."
